What is Training Video Creation?

Training video creation is the process of developing instructional video content designed to educate employees, customers, or users on specific skills, processes, or concepts. These videos serve as scalable learning assets that can be accessed on-demand, providing consistent knowledge transfer across an organization.

Training videos come in many forms including software tutorials, onboarding guides, compliance training, process documentation, product walkthroughs, and skill development courses. The goal is to present information in a visual, engaging format that improves knowledge retention and reduces the time required for learners to become proficient.

Traditionally, creating training videos required significant resources including video production equipment, editing software expertise, scriptwriting skills, voiceover recording, and substantial time investment. A typical 20-minute training video could take 30 hours or more to produce, with costs ranging from $1,000 to $3,000 per finished minute.

Essential Best Practices for Training Video Creation

Creating effective training videos requires following proven strategies that maximize engagement, retention, and learning outcomes. Here are the essential best practices for 2026:

1. Keep Videos Short and Focused (Microlearning)

The ideal training video length is 5-8 minutes maximum. Research shows that viewer engagement drops significantly after 6 minutes, and the average attention span is just 8.25 seconds. Break complex topics into discrete, searchable microlearning segments rather than creating long, comprehensive videos. Each video should focus on one specific learning objective or task. 2. Start with Clear Learning Objectives

Before recording anything, define what learners should be able to do after watching the video. Write specific, measurable learning objectives that guide your content structure. This script-first approach ensures your videos remain focused and deliver real value. 3. Use High-Quality Audio

Poor audio quality is one of the top reasons viewers abandon training videos. Invest in clean sound capture using quality microphones or AI-generated voiceovers. Audio clarity matters more than expensive cameras or elaborate visuals. 4. Incorporate Interactive Elements

Passive viewing leads to poor retention. Embed quizzes, knowledge checks, or branching scenarios directly into videos to drive active participation. Studies show that interpolated testing where questions appear during videos leads to higher quiz scores, greater participation, and stronger self-regulation compared to post-video assessments. Interactive elements transform passive viewers into active learners.

6. Optimize for Mobile and On-Demand Access

80% of the global workforce does not work behind a desk. Training videos must be accessible on mobile devices and available on-demand so deskless workers, remote employees, and field teams can learn anytime, anywhere. Ensure your video platform supports responsive playback across all devices.

7. Add Captions and Transcripts

Captions improve accessibility for learners with hearing impairments, non-native speakers, and those watching in sound-sensitive environments. They also boost comprehension and retention for all learners. Videos with captions see higher completion rates and better learning outcomes.

8. Use Screen Recording for Software Training

For software tutorials and process documentation, screen recording is far more effective than slides or static images. Learners see exactly what to click, where to navigate, and how to complete tasks step-by-step. How do I measure training video effectiveness?

Track metrics including completion rates, viewer engagement duration, quiz performance (if interactive elements are included), support ticket reduction, time-to-competency for new hires, and employee feedback surveys. Platforms with deep business tool integrations provide additional context on when and how videos are accessed.
